Web15 de jul. de 2024 · One of the most important is how far can you travel with your RV in a tank of gas. In general, a class A motorhome with an 80 to 150-gallon tank will travel as far as 500 to 1,900 miles on a tank of gas. On the other hand, a smaller class C with a 25 to 55-gallon tank will go 345 to 900 miles. ironton phone number https://haleyneufeldphotography.com

WebHow Big is the Gas Tank on a Class A RV? On average, a Class A RV has a gas tank that can hold about 100 gallons of fuel but some of the larger RVs (like the Tiffin Zephyr) can hold as much as 150 gallons of fuel! How big are gas tanks on motorhomes? The average RV gas tank is between 25 and 100 gallons.
